Getting a student's license Getting a student's authorization is an essential step in your journey towards becoming a safe and responsible driver. However, the process can be daunting for new drivers. This guide will assist you navigate it, from using to taking your test. Showing up ready streamlines the procedure and ensures you're all set to pass your knowledge test and carry on to the roadway. To begin, make sure you have all of the required documents. This includes a completed MV-44 kind, evidence of identity and age, residency documents, your Social Security card, and adult permission (if relevant). Then, prepare by check ing out the New York State Driver's Manual cover to cover. You can likewise practice with complimentary DMV or third-party authorization test apps to acquaint yourself with the format and questions. When you have all of your paperwork, you'll be able to arrange a consultation at your local DMV office. It's finest to do this online, which enables you to choose a date and time that works best for you. This likewise assists you avoid long wait times. When you've scheduled your appointment, get here on time and be prepared to supply the following documents: Then, you'll take a composed test. The test covers traffic laws, safety rules, and driving skills. You can study by reading the New York State Driver's Handbook and taking practice tests. The test includes 20 multiple-choice questions, and you must address a minimum of 14 correctly to pass. If you stop working, you can retake the test for totally free. After passing the written test, you'll get a momentary learner's permit. Then, you'll need to practice driving, accompanied by a licensed adult. You should practice for a minimum of 30 hours to become a safe and positive driver. It's a great concept to keep a log of your practice, including the date, time, and kind of driving you did. Besides supervised driving, you can also finish a pre-licensing course or driver's education course. These classes can teach you the basics of driving and supply hands-on experience. They are typically kept in high schools or recreation center. Getting a replicate license. When you lose or damage your license in New York, it's important to understand how to get a replicate. You can get a replacement license either online or personally, however you'll need to bring initial files with you. The most important files are your evidence of identity and date of birth. You'll also need to supply evidence of residency. IDNYC is a great option for this, however you can use any other evidence of house. You can also apply by mail if you wish to save time, but make certain to consist of an extra piece of ID that has your current address. You can find the application for a replicate license on the NYS DMV site. The kind is simple and simple to finish. You can select whether to submit an image or not. You can likewise pick a license type. If you're turning 21 quickly, you can change your basic license more than 40 days before your birthday and it will show “UNDER 21.” If you wish to keep your basic license, you can do so, however if you wish to upgrade to an Enhanced or Real ID, you need to do so face to face.
